The high-powered flash isn’t necessarily “slow”-it just has to work harder than its lower-powered peers. ![]() For motion freezing projects, you’ll want to pay attention to the duration at t 0.1, but sometimes that spec isn’t published.įlash power also plays a role here: A very powerful flash or strobe that outputs a ton of light may take a few fractions of a second longer to bounce back to full charge compared to a lower-powered flash. It’s measured in “t”, with t 0.5 being the time it takes for 50 percent of the flash’s light to disappear and t 0.1 being the time it takes for 90 percent of the flash’s light to disappear. The second is a measure of how long before most of the light from the flash dissipates. The former tells you how fast the flash is ready to fire again after it delivers a flash. There’s two general metrics to keep in mind when sizing up flashes and strobes for speed-recycling time and flash duration.
